Officer George Washington Bryan, a 46-year-old law enforcement officer, lost his life in the line of duty on June 10, 1904. The incident occurred in the Till Community of Butler County, Alabama, where Bryan was serving with the Greenville Police Department.
On the day of the incident, Officer Bryan responded to a residence to make an arrest. However, the suspect resisted and fired several shots, striking Bryan. He was critically injured and succumbed to his wounds five days later.
